I’ve always wondered as someone who lives in a country makeupgeek is a little more expensive to ship to, I’ve always heard rave reviews about her shadows but if you were to put price range aside how would these compare to the MUFE eyeshadows? I don’t mind paying more for quality and just wondering if these were worth trying.
The formulas are very different – MUFE’s formula in general (except the mattes) is much denser than the average powder eyeshadow on the market, but they are closer to Makeup Geek’s Foiled Eyeshadows with respect to texture (but MUFE is firmer, less soft in the pan). As always, it really depends on the shade – some are really great, some are misses!
